Check the Materials and Hallmarks

The foundation of any high-quality jewellery is the material it’s made from. Precious metals such as gold, sterling silver, and platinum are durable, hypoallergenic, and retain their value.

Look for hallmarks such as:

  • 925 for sterling silver
  • 9k, 14k, or 18k for gold
  • PT or 950 for platinum

These markings indicate authenticity and help you avoid low-grade metals that may tarnish quickly or irritate the skin. Melbourne jewellers who follow proper standards always provide clear metal grading.

Examine the Craftsmanship

High-end earrings display precise detailing, smooth surfaces, clean edges, and secure fittings. Inspect the piece closely—clasps should feel sturdy, settings should be symmetrical, and stones should be held firmly in place. Poor construction often shows in loose components, uneven shapes, or rough finishes.

Independent Melbourne jewellers tend to focus strongly on craftsmanship, so shopping from reputable artisans can increase your chances of finding well-made pieces.

Look for Secure and Comfortable Closures

Comfort and safety matter just as much as appearance. Quality earrings feature reliable backings such as screw-backs, lever-backs, or secure butterfly clasps. These prevent accidental loss and ensure the earrings feel comfortable for long wear.

Stud earrings, hoops, and drop earrings should all have a closure system that matches their weight and design.

Pay Attention to Weight and Balance

High-quality earrings have a balanced weight—heavy enough to feel substantial but not so heavy that they pull on the earlobe. Lightweight earrings made from poor materials may break easily, while overly heavy pieces can become uncomfortable.

Australian Opal: A Gemstone Created by Combining Water and Fire

An Australian opal is very uncommon and sought-after since they are mostly discovered in Australia's Lightning Ridge region of New South Wales. The distinctive formation of black opals is what makes them so amazing. Water that is rich in silica slowly seeps into rock fissures and eventually solidifies, trapping light-reflecting structures inside over millions of years. These interior structures refract light when viewed from various angles, creating a captivating dance of rainbow hues on a black background, a phenomenon known as "play-of-colour".

Practical Tips for Using Opals in Jewellery:

Opals are softer than many gemstones. To mitigate damage, a bezel setting or a setting with protective prongs is highly recommended for rings, earrings, bracelets or any other piece. These settings securely hold the stone and protect its edges from impacts, helping to maintain its integrity.

In addition, opals contain a small percentage of water, making them sensitive to sudden temperature changes and very dry conditions. Reputable sellers understand this and ship orders in secure, insulated packaging to prevent damage during transit. Owners should store their opal pieces away from direct heat sources and extreme cold to prevent cracking or crazing.

A Gem Originating in the Outback

In addition to being stunning, black opal earrings are geologically uncommon. Australia supplies more than 90% of the world's opal supply, making it a real national gemstone. Over millions of years, the gemstone occurs in silica-rich rocks in these areas.

These jewels' mystery is heightened by the hostile environment in which they are found. No two opals are the same since each one is the product of a different combination of water, time, and mineral composition. Ethical and Sustainable Mining Methods

The nation's dedication to ethical and sustainable mining is a significant additional factor in the value of Australian opal jewellery. In Australia, opal mining is often family-run and has a lower impact than diamond or gold mining in various regions of the world. Many miners use methods that reduce environmental damage when working on small-scale claims. In order to guarantee environmental responsibility and safety, regulations and licencing are also enforced.
